Revd. Paul Jinadu

GENERAL OVERSEER

Revd. Jinadu was born a Muslim in Lagos, Nigeria. He became a Christian after Jesus appeared to him and abandoned his pursuit of a medical education in the United Kingdom. He went to The Bible College of Wales, Swansea, in 1962, and later also studied theology at The London Bible College, where he graduated in 1972. Bro Paul as he is fondly called, married his wife fondly called mummy Kate who he met in Bible College, and both returned to Nigeria as Missionaries in 1966. They first worked with The Apostolic Church in Lagos, and then extensively with the Four Square Gospel Church as pastors and church planters. They returned to the UK in the early 80’s with bro Paul going all over the country as a travelling evangelist and conference speaker. Mummy Kate meanwhile was involved in leading people to Christ through the Christian Coffee Club in York. In 1985, at the invitation of many of his disciples, bro Paul started the New Covenant Church in Nigeria and a year later in the UK. He now oversees the growing church in many countries of the world.

Bro Paul was the second President of the African and Caribbean Evangelical Alliance in the UK. He is an Apostle, spiritual father and mentor to many pastors across the globe, a sought-after speaker and author of “I have seen the Lord” among many other books. He conducts Leadership Seminars and Training all over the world. Rev Mrs Kate Jinadu loves Jesus dearly and preaches with a passion to see people fall in love with Him. She is a spiritual mother and mentor to many women and pastors, the International President of Covenant Women, and founder of Liberty, a registered charity empowering people in the developing world, particularly in Nigeria. She is the author of “Foundations for Christian Marriage,” among many other books. Their sons Philip and Simon are ministers and are married with children.

Rev'd. Dele Amusan

NATIONAL OVERSEER

Rev’d Dele Amusan has been in church leadership since 1982. He and his wife, Rev’d (Mrs) Bisi Amusan have pastored different branches of New Covenant Church since 1991. Whilst pastoring the New Covenant Church, Deptford branch, Dele was also the National Administrator of the church until 1996. In 1989, Bisi co-founded the church’s children ministry. As a result of her constant encouragement and support, many Sunday school teachers were added to this ministry. She is very passionate about children knowing the Lord from an early age and conducts training programmes for Sunday school teachers from time to time. The couple are both in the education sector, and are blessed with two adult children, who both love the Lord and are active in the ministry.
